Full Stack Engineer
About Upshop
Upshop is the market leader in Total Store Operations solutions for the Grocery and C-Store markets. We offer an AI-powered, SaaS platform connecting Fresh, Center, eCommerce, and DSD department operations to deliver a simplified, smarter, more connected store experience. Customers running Upshop realize significant improvements in sales, shrink, food safety and sustainability across the entire store. 450+ retail chain accounts trust our software in over 50k+ stores, 35 countries, and 3 continents.
Overview of the Role
We are seeking a skilled and collaborative engineer to design, develop, and maintain high-performance REST APIs and scalable web solutions on the Microsoft Azure platform. In this role, you'll play a key part in delivering robust, secure, and cloud-native services that power our platform. You’ll work in a fast-paced, Agile environment with two-week sprint cycles , partnering closely with product owners, QA engineers, and DevOps to drive end-to-end delivery. This is an excellent opportunity for someone passionate about building resilient backend services at scale and who thrives in a collaborative, cross-functional team.
Job Duties
- Build Scalable and Secure .NET Core (C#) APIs using Azure Functions
- Integrate and manage Azure services: Function Apps, Web Apps, Storage Accounts, Cosmos DB, Application Insights, API Management
- Participate in all phases of Agile software delivery: backlog grooming, sprint planning, daily stand-ups, sprint reviews, retrospectives
- Author, review, and merge pull requests via Azure DevOps Git repositories
- Building Angular web applications in collaboration with UX to deliver new UI features and updates
- Understand monitoring Azure Application Insight
Required Skills/Experience
- 1 – 3+ years' experience
- Proven track record building serverless APIs with Azure Functions
- Experience in Git source control
- Hands-on experience with Azure services: Function Apps, Web Apps, Storage Accounts, Cosmos DB
- Solid understanding of RESTful API design, security (OAuth2, JWT), versioning
Soft Skills
- Strong problem-solving skills, attention to detail, and accountability
- Eagerness to learn new technologies
- Competence with modern frontend frameworks (React, Angular, etc.) and API integration patterns
- Team oriented mindset with the ability to work independently
Preferred Skills
- Mobile Development Experience
- AI Driven developments
- Experience with Micro-Services
- Understanding of dependency injection, asynchronous programming, test driven development, and other modern C# practices
- Exposure to Blazor, MAUI, or other emerging .NET technologies
- Exposure to Azure DevOps , CI/CD pipelines
Benefits/Perks
- Hybrid Opportunity (4-days in office)
- Competitive salary
- Employer-matched 401(k) plan
- Attractive paid time off policy
- Career growth and development opportunities
- Home office support set-up
Recommended Jobs
Service Support Representative
&##128682; Unlock Your Career with A-1 Locksmith! Since 1949, A-1 Locksmith has been family-owned and operated, proudly serving our community with trust, reliability, and top-notch service. With an…
Senior Project Lead
Senior Project Lead Department: Facilities Operations Management Location: San Antonio, TX, US NIKA is hiring for multiple Senior Project Lead’s who will provide support services to the Defense H…
COOK (FULL TIME)
We are hiring immediately for full time COOK positions. Location : Memorial Hermann Texas Medical Center - 6411 Fannin Street, Houston, TX 77030. Note: online applications accepted only .…
Environmental Scientist or Geoscientist
Description At Weston Solutions, Inc. you will do meaningful work and make valuable contributions.Employee ownership at Weston is a path to professional growth and access to diverse opportunities…
Sales Manager - Remote
Tired of endless meetings, soul-crashing commute, capped salaries, and building someone else’s dream? This could be your exit strategy. At Journey to Freedom Consulting & Academy, we don’t hire empl…
Physical Therapist - PRN - Sunflower Park Health Care
We have an amazing opportunity for a Per Diem (PRN) Physical Therapist! We are looking for a PT to join our in-house team of outstanding professionals that service our residents through person-cente…
X-Ray Technician - Weekly Pay
We are seeking a dedicated X-Ray Tech in Lewisville, TX, earning $2,202/week. Responsibilities Perform diagnostic imaging procedures accurately and efficiently Ensure patient safety and comfo…
HR Coordinator
The HR Coordinator at Richemont in Grand Prairie, TX is responsible for providing comprehensive HR support across multiple departments. This role involves managing onboarding, internal mobility, and o…
Principal Software Engineer
Job Description We’re looking for a Principal Software Engineer to join Procore’s Product & Technology Team. Procore software solutions aim to improve the lives of everyone in construction a…